Devadpalle
Devadpalle is a village located in Kerameri mandal of Adilabad district in Telangana, India. It is situated 16km away from sub-district headquarter Kerameri (tehsildar office) and 118km away from district headquarter Adilabad. As per 2009 stats, Nishani is the gram panchayat of Devadpalle village.

About Devadpalle
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Devadpalle is 569266. The village spans a total geographical area of 203 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 504293. Kagaznagar is nearest town to Devadpalle village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 60km away.

Population of Devadpalle
According to the 2011 Census, Devadpalle has a total population of about 271, with approximately 143 males and 128 females. The sex ratio is around 895 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 53 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 241 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 30. The overall literacy rate is approximately 42.44%, with male literacy at about 46.15% and female literacy near 38.28%. There are around 69 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 271 | 143 | 128 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 53 | 35 | 18 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 241 | 132 | 109 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 30 | 11 | 19 |
Literate Population | 115 | 66 | 49 |
Illiterate Population | 156 | 77 | 79 |
Connectivity of Devadpalle
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Devadpalle. As per the 2011 stats, Devadpalle had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
